Business Rocket is a company that specializes in assisting entrepreneurs and businesses with the incorporation process. Their services include legal aid, business registration, and tax compliance, with the goal of streamlining the process and helping businesses get up and running quickly and effectively. Business Rocket also offers ongoing support to their clients to ensure they remain compliant with legal and regulatory obligations as their business expands.
Incorporation packages priced from $49 to $254
Business Rocket provides a variety of incorporation packages that include preparation of organizational documents, filing and activation with the state, and lifetime compliance guard to alert you of any state or federal renewal requirements. 5-star reviews despite no BBB rating
When we looked into Business Rocket, we were surprised to find that the Better Business Bureau did not have enough information to provide a rating. However, on Trustpilot, we found over 900 reviews that dated back at least 3 years, with an average rating of 4.8 out of 5 stars. More than 95% of clients recommended the service and praised the efficiency of the process and the helpfulness of the customer service team. While there were some negative experiences, most of the complaints seemed to come from overseas clients who had trouble connecting during business hours in their own time zone.
Could do better providing company background
What's missing from Business Rocket? Besides a BBB rating, the company's refund policy or satisfaction guarantee is unclear. Despite high client ratings, having these policies in writing would be reassuring. Additionally, more information about the company's team, such as the CEO and other members, would be helpful for business owners looking to trust the incorporation service. Though the website features testimonials dating back to the early 2010s, the lack of recent feedback raises questions about the company's current performance.

Incorporation is the process of legally creating a corporate entity, which can be a separate legal entity from its owners, with its own rights and responsibilities. As a business owner, incorporation can offer you a range of benefits, including limited liability protection, tax advantages, and increased credibility. However, there are also various considerations and requirements that you need to be aware of when incorporating your business.
The first step for business owners is to decide what type of corporation to form. In general, there are two main types of corporations: C corporations and S corporations. C corporations are subject to corporate income tax, while S corporations are not taxed at the corporate level, but rather have their income and losses passed through to their shareholders to report on their personal income tax returns.
Once the type of corporation has been decided, you'll need to follow the legal requirements for incorporation, which vary depending on the state in which your corporation is formed. Some of the common requirements include filing articles of incorporation, appointing a board of directors, holding annual meetings, and maintaining corporate records.
